Contact People Projects Teaching Publications Intranet
 

Vorlesung: Angewandte Logik (vorm.: Logische Grundlagen)
 

Dozent: Ralf Möller

Ort: TUHH, HS20, 215

Zeit: Dienstag 14.00-15.30 Uhr


Uebung (Sebastian Wandelt)


Inhalt:

  1. Einführung und Motivation, Aussagenlogik, Syntax, Semantik, Wahrheitstabellen, Entscheidungsprobleme
  2. Boolesche Algebra, Resolution für Aussagenlogik, Anwendungen
  3. Prädikatenlogik erster Stufe, Syntax, Semantik, Entscheidungsprobleme (Teil 1)
  4. Prädikatenlogik erster Stufe, Entscheidungsprobleme (Teil 2), Anwendung: Konzeptuelle Datenmodellierung
  5. Anwendung: Algorithmenverifikation
  6. Unifikation, Resolution für Prädikatenlogik
  7. Anwendung: Wumpus-Welt, First-Order-Modellierung von Aktionen
  8. Beschreibungslogik: Syntax, Semantik, Entscheidungsprobleme
  9. Beschreibungslogik: Tableau-basierte Entscheidungsverfahren
  10. Beschreibungslogik und Aktionen
  11. Temporale Logik: CTL, LTL, CTL*
  12. Temporale Beschreibungslogik
  13. Beschreibungslogik in Anwendungen

Danksagungen:

Präsentationen für Aussagenlogik und Pädikatenlogik nach dem Buch von wurden von Uwe Schöning (s.u.) wurden von Javier Esparza übernommen. Einige Präsentationen bzw. Teile davon stammen auch von Uwe Schmidt, FH-Wedel. Die Folien der Wumpus-Anwendung sowie für die Resolution sind von Jörg Desel nach dem Buch "Artificial Intelligence, a Modern Approach" (St. Russel und P. Norwig) erstellt worden.

Von Franz Baader habe ich einige Präsentationen zur Beschreibungslogik übernommen.

Vielen Dank für die Bereitstellung.


Literatur:

  1. Uwe Schöning, Logik für Informatiker,
    Spektrum Akad. Vlg., Hdg. Erscheinungsdatum: 2000, Auflage: 5. Aufl., ISBN: 3827410053
  2. M. Huth, M. Ryan, Logic in Computer Science, Modeling and Reasoning about Systems,
    Cambridge University Press, 2000
  3. Leslie Lamport, Specifying Systems, The TLA+ Language and Tools for Hardware and Software Engineers
  4. F. Baader et al. (Hrsg.), Description Logic Handbook, Cambridge University Press, 2003

NB: Um Mißverständnissen vorzubeugen: Für die Klausur ist der Inhalt dieser Vorlesung maßgebend. Es reicht nicht,
zur Vorbereitung einfach nur eine Literaturangabe aus der Obigen Liste zu wählen.


Alte Klausuren


Ralf Möller